WebGraphing A Table Of Values. Not all graphs of straight lines represent proportional relationships. The graph of the relationship between the quantities is a straight line that passes through the point (0, 0). You can express one quantity in terms of the other using a formula of the form y = kx. The ratios between the varying quantities are ... WebDetermining Proportional relationships by graphs. The graph of y = kx is shown here. It is a line that passes through the origin.
